BRAC University’s Murshidul Bhuiyan Honoured as APAC Insider’s Best Documentary CEO

Murshidul Alam Bhuiyan, founder of Team Bertho, has been named Best Life Experiences Documentary CEO 2025 by APAC Insider. This honour is part of the fourth annual APAC CEO of the Year Awards, recognising leaders across the Asia-Pacific for resilience, innovation, and transformative leadership.

APAC Insider’s awards spotlight executives tackling challenges such as digital transformation, sustainability, and cultural diversity. Murshidul’s recognition highlights his strategic vision and impact in youth-led activism and storytelling.

Since founding Team Bertho in 2016, he has led a global movement to share real human stories. The organisation has reached over 650,000 people in 81 countries, using narratives to promote empathy, understanding, and peace.

A recipient of The Diana Award, Asia’s Top 10 Young Talents, and the UNICEF Meena Media Award, Murshidul continues to champion social change through initiatives like Project Amra and Chaa with Taa. He also serves in leadership roles with Million Peacemakers and AwareNow Media.
